The Comilla Victorians Aim to Secure Consecutive BPL Titles: A Pre-Match Analysis of the BPL Final

The ninth edition of the Bangladesh Premier League (BPL) reached its climax today as the final match was played at the Sher-E-Bangla National Cricket Stadium in Mirpur.

The Comilla Victorians aimed to secure back-to-back BPL titles, having already won the trophy three times before, while the Sylhet Strikers, who made it to their first BPL final, hoped to clinch their maiden title.

In the previous BPL season, held in 2022, the Comilla Victorians won the title for the third time by beating Fortune Barisal in a thrilling final match. 

The 2023 BPL final promised to be an exciting game, with both teams fielding strong XIs. Sylhet Strikers had a great run throughout the tournament and finished at the top of the points table in the league phase. However, they lost the first qualifier to Comilla and had to beat Rangpur Riders in the second qualifier to reach the final.
